Bergenin
Bergenin (CAS: 477-90-7), with the molecular formula C14H16O9 and a molecular weight of 328.27 g/mol, is a chemical compound primarily utilised in cell biology and nutrition research. As a phytochemical, it is recognised for its role in various biochemical processes. Hazard statements
- H315Causes skin irritation
- H319Causes serious eye irritation
- H335May cause respiratory irritation
